Examining Profit and Loss (P&L) Statements

A Profit and Loss report is a vital financial document that outlines the operating results of a business over a specific period. Analyzing this statement allows stakeholders to measure the company's profitability, pinpoint trends in its operations, and make informed choices.

A thorough P&L analysis involves examining key metrics such as revenue, cost of goods website sold, operating expenses, and net income. By comparing these figures across different periods, managers can recognize areas of strength and weakness in the business. Furthermore, a P&L analysis can expose valuable information regarding pricing strategies, cost control, and overall operational efficiency.

Enhance Your Business's PNL Performance

To amplify your business's profitability and net income, a multifaceted approach is crucial. Firstly, examine your current operations to identify areas for enhancement. This might involve streamlining processes, cutting unnecessary expenses, or utilizing technology to increase efficiency. Secondly, investigate new revenue streams and segments that align with your core competencies. Diversifying your offerings can offset risk and fuel growth. Lastly, foster strong customer relationships through exceptional service and communication. Satisfied customers are more likely to repurchase, driving repeat business and glowing word-of-mouth referrals.

The Impact of Market Volatility on PNL

Market volatility can significantly influence a firm's Profit and Loss statement, often leading to fluctuating results. As markets experience heightened uncertainty, asset prices can swing significantly. This inherent exposure can transform into substantial profits or losses depending on an company's positioning. Effective risk management tactics are critical to counteracting the negative effects of market volatility.
